#e4ff06 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4ff06 is composed of 89.4% red, 100%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 66.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 51.2%. #e4ff06 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#c9ff00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#e4ff06 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4ff06 has RGB values of R:228, G:255,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0. Its decimal value is 15007494.

Shades and Tints of #e4ff06
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050600 is the darkest color, while #fefff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e4ff06
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8c79 is the less saturated color, while #e4ff06 is the most saturated one.
